[Saba Sports News] During the post-season test in Abu Dhabi on Tuesday, Japanese F1 driver Yuki Tsunoda drove the Red Bull RB20 for the first time, completing a full day of testing. Although lap times do not directly reflect the car’s performance, Tsunoda gave positive feedback on the RB20’s performance. In an interview, Tsunoda stated that he had previously only experienced the RB20’s characteristics in a simulator and found the car very suited to his driving style, while feeling that he still had much to learn. The team was well-prepared for this test; today’s session was very successful, and the atmosphere within the team was excellent. This experience helped him understand why the RB20 could contend for the championship this year. Tsunoda noted that the driving experience was completely different from that of other cars. He hopes that his performance in this test will earn the recognition of the Red Bull team’s management and possibly give him a chance to replace Sergio Perez as one of the main drivers for the Red Bull team in 2025.
